Program Description

Some Volunteer Activities for Teens: * Assist librarians during busy times * Alphabetize books by the Dewey Decimal # * Straighten books on shelves and furnishings in children's room. * Gather and arrange books for children's book displays. * Prepare craft materials. * Clean book shelves and books. * Provide spontaneous story readings * Assist with set-up and breakdown * Cleaning of children's toys * Computer Coach

Eligibility Requirements and Important Information

☐ Who can volunteer? -- Individuals who are reliable and committed to necessary training. Ability to commit to a minimum of one day per week / two hours per day / six months per year.

Other Useful Information

Fill out a volunteer application at any Library and return it to the Circulation Desk. The Volunteer Coordinator will contact you.
